TRIBUTES have been paid to former Halton Mayor, Clr Frank Fraser who has died following an illness.

Clr Fraser, aged 81, of Kilsby Drive, who represented the Kingsway ward, died on Thursday.

Halton Council leader Clr Rob Polhill said: “Frank spent many years in the printing industry and always had a tale to tell.

“He loved to sing and was a member of the Irish Guards choir. 

“Frank was very much a family man, and our thoughts and prayers are with his wife, Irene, their four children and their families.

“He was well respected by all his fellow councillors and will be sadly missed.”

Clr Fraser was Mayor in 2009/10 and raised more than £17,000 for his three chosen charities, Chance to Care, Widnes Fellowship Centre and HCPT - The Pilgrimage Trust.

He joined Halton Council in May, 1997 and served on many committees.
